I don’t expect any of the top interior linemen to make it to 55 so if we want one we will need to move up.

55 is a critical pick because our next pick isn’t until 158. I could even see a trade back to try and pick something up in the 90-100 range.

If we stay put there are a few players I’m interested in;

WR - Malachi Corley, seems like a great YAC toy for McDaniel.

S - Cole Bishop, I doubt Dejean makes it to 55. Bishop is nearly as athletic and is a bit bigger.

OT - Kiran Amegadjie, small school and injury probably caused him to fly under the radar.

DT - Maason Smith, freak who will be two years removed from ACL. Sweat is also tempting.
